Fast paced duels and party chaos in one handy game collection

Two Player Games: Challenge is a compact party package that squeezes a surprising amount of competitive fun into quick-fire minigames. Designed for shared-screen play, it shines when you’re huddled around a device with a friend or family member, trading victories and playful trash talk.

The collection spans classic face-offs like Tic Tac Toe, Billiards, and Ping Pong, as well as quirkier ideas such as Grab the Fish, Ship Battle, Bomb Man, and Yabusame. Each game uses simple one-finger controls and minimalistic visuals, so you can jump in within seconds without wading through tutorials. The stripped-back, clean graphics keep the focus where it belongs: on reflexes, timing, and outsmarting your opponent.

Local multiplayer is clearly the star, but the inclusion of an AI opponent means you can still practice solo or enjoy a quick challenge when no one else is around. The AI can be surprisingly tough in some modes, which helps extend the longevity of the collection. A persistent score system tracks your wins across different minigames, turning casual sessions into ongoing rivalries.

On the downside, the assortment of games, while varied, leans heavily on very short, arcade-style experiences. Marathon sessions can start to feel repetitive, and some titles are more polished and balanced than others. The shared-screen setup can also feel cramped on smaller devices, especially in frantic modes like soccer or ninja fights.

Despite these minor drawbacks, Two Player Games: Challenge is an easy recommendation for anyone looking for a quick, social burst of competition. It’s ideal for parties, family gatherings, or killing time with a friend, delivering fast, accessible fun without unnecessary complexity.
